California State University-Chico to Repatriate Sacred, Cultural Items to Karuk Tribe
March 17, 2026
WASHINGTON, March 17 (TNSFR) -- California State University Chico campus is preparing to return a collection of sacred and cultural items to Karuk Tribe after completing an inventory under the Native American Graves Protection and Repatriation Act.
